Lefler Mechanical & DGNSTC Repair Center Evansville IN, 2013 W Iowa St, Auto Parts Evansville IN, USA, ZIP: 47712
Phone: (812) 426-1820
Hours:
Phone: (812) 426-1820
Hours:
Catalog & Prices
Street Address
2013 W Iowa St
Country
USA
Region
IN
Locality
Evansville IN
Zip Code
47712
Phone
(812) 426-1820
Latitude
37.98373413
Longitude
-87.59469604
Add new comment